Hello Dirk, Please have a look into knldiag or knldiag.err, to find out more about the -71 (aka. "Session terminated by shutdown (work rolled back)") during the db_activate.

Juni 2006 12:01 To: maxdb@lists.mysql.com Subject: fresh DB created, recovery doesn't work Hi all, I have a problem on restoring a full backup from an other (identical) MAXDB system into a new hardware. System Data on both systems (SLES8): sapdb01:/var/opt/sdb/data/wrk/SAPDB01A # uname -a Linux sapdb01 2.4.21-309-default #1 Tue May 16 23:32:53 UTC 2006 i686 unknown sapdb01:/var/opt/sdb/data/wrk/SAPDB01A # rpm -qa |grep maxdb maxdb-ind-7.5.0.34-1 maxdb-srv75-7.5.0.34-1 maxdb-callif-7.5.0.34-1 maxdb-web-7.5.0.34-1 Full backup file is available on the new hardware: sapdb01:/dasi/SAPDB01A # ll DATA -rw-rw---- 1 sdb sdba 3546349568 Jun 13 01:13 DATA RAW-Device have correct permissions: sapdb01:/dasi/SAPDB01A # ll /dev/raw/raw[123] crw-rw---- 1 sdb sdba 162, 1 Oct 21 2002 /dev/raw/raw1 crw-rw---- 1 sdb sdba 162, 2 Oct 21 2002 /dev/raw/raw2 crw-rw---- 1 sdb sdba 162, 3 Oct 21 2002 /dev/raw/raw3 RAW-Devices have correct block devices assigned: sapdb01:/dasi/SAPDB01A # more /etc/raw # /etc/raw raw1:system/data01 raw2:system/log01 raw3:system/data02 Block devices have matching sizes: sapdb01:/dasi/SAPDB01A # lvscan lvscan -- ACTIVE "/dev/system/data01" [2 GB] lvscan -- ACTIVE "/dev/system/data02" [2 GB] lvscan -- ACTIVE "/dev/system/log01" [512 MB] With dem DBM-Gui I created a fresh database with identical db-name as on the original server. I restored the parameters from the backup medium, and the backup medium was read succesfully. The database seems to be created succesfully with the option 'Create instance for recovery' and the recovery wizard is started after the db is in admin mode. After I start the recover process I waited a long time (about 1 hour), but not pages are transfered. The DB is in offline state now. I found the follwing logging dbm.prt: sapdb01:/var/opt/sdb/data/wrk/SAPDB01A # more dbm.prt ------------------------------------------------------------------------------ Date Time TID(hex) Typ MsgID Label Message ------------------------------------------------------------------------------ 2006-06-14 10:37:06 0x000009c6 0 DBM command backup_restart_info 2006-06-14 10:37:06 0x000009c6 ERR -24988 DBM ERR_SQL: sql error 0x000009c6 ERR -24988 DBM -902,I/O error 2006-06-14 10:37:06 0x000009c6 0 DBM command backup_history_open 2006-06-14 10:37:06 0x000009c6 ERR -24982 DBM ERR_NOHISTORY: backup histo ry file not found 2006-06-14 10:37:17 0x000009c6 0 DBM command db_activate 2006-06-14 10:37:23 0x000009c6 ERR -24988 DBM ERR_SQL: sql error 0x000009c6 ERR -24988 DBM -71,connection broken serve r state 6 What is going wrong here ? I did a successfull recover 2 times ago and have every step documented and repeated.
